Location Details
π 11188 16th Ave, Chippewa Falls, WI 54729-6505
π
5.9mi
Distance to Immanuel Lutheran College
πΆβοΈ
30+min
EST. Walk to Immanuel Lutheran College
π²
18min
Est. Bike ride to Immanuel Lutheran College
π
12min
Est. Drive to Immanuel Lutheran College